BHVN vs TNXP
BHVN: Biohaven is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company developing innovative therapies for immunology, neurological disorders, and metabolic diseases using proprietary protein degradation and ion channel platforms. TNXP: A fully-integrated biopharmaceutical company commercializing TONMYA (cyclobenzaprine sublingual tablets) for fibromyalgia while advancing a pipeline of CNS, immunology, and infectious disease therapies.
